Borderline personality disorder (BPD) is a serious personality disorder characterized by a pervasive pattern of disturbances in mood regulation, impulse control, self-image and interpersonal relationships) In the United States, the prevalence of BPD has been estimated at 1%-2% of the general population, 10% of psychiatric outpatients, and 20% of inpatients. According to the 4th text revision of diagnostic and statistical manual of mental disorders (DSM-IV-TR), about 75% of BPD patients are women. The BPD diagnosis has been associated with heightened risk (8.5% to 10.0% among BPD patients) for completed suicide, a rate almost 50 times higher than in the general population. 展开更多
